How to travel from Zwickau to Essen by train

Want to find out more about taking the train from Zwickau to Essen? Look no further.

There are around 55 trains per day running between Zwickau and Essen, which usually take 7 hours 57 minutes to complete the 243 miles (391 km) journey. It can take as little as 6 hours 56 minutes on the fastest services though, if you want to get there as quickly as possible. Although there aren't any direct services on this line, it's still easy to travel to Essen from Zwickau, you'll just need to make 1 change along the way.

How do I find cheap train tickets from Zwickau to Essen?

Book in advance

Most of the train companies across Europe release their tickets around three to six months in advance, many of which can be cheaper the earlier you book. If you know the dates you want to travel, you may be able to find some cheaper train tickets from Zwickau to Essen by booking early.§

Be flexible with your travel times

Many of the train services in Europe are also popular commuter services, lots of train companies increase ticket prices during “peak hours” (generally between 06:00 – 10:00 and 15:00 – 19:00 on weekdays). If you can, consider travelling outside of peak hours to find lower priced tickets.

Choose a slower or connecting train

On some of the busier routes, you might also have the option to take a slower or connecting train. It may take a little longer than some high-speed or direct services, but if you have a little extra time on your hands, you might find a cheaper fare. Plus, you'll have more time to enjoy the view of the countryside!
